Laser Focus: Final Chapter — Karen Peetz Resigns

Posted on January 13, 2015 Written by The Nittany Turkey

Karen Peetz Gone!

Laser Focus

Yeah, folks! Karen Peetz, the woman responsible for my “Laser Focus” series has resigned completely from the Penn State Board of Trustees.

Peetz, whose famous deflection, “We need to maintain a laser focus on the future of the University” during the depths of the NCAA overreach following the Sandusky Scandal inspired my mocking castigation as we wallowed in the mire. Best remembered for being the chair at the time the dreaded NCAA sanctions were accepted, Peetz was roundly vilified by the PS4RS brigade and other pro-Paterno forces. It is interesting that she resigns at a time when there might be an eleventh hour deal struck between the University and the NCAA to avoid a trial in which the NCAA’s overreach in this case would be further exposed.

She will be replaced by former BoT member Ira Lubert, who has lots of money. That won’t make the PS4RS squadron very happy, because Lubert was among the trustees who voted “yay” for St. Joe’s dismissal in 2011.
